Transaction 761316dafd6535bc9ae7d4e7ec8b1d854a73a91e23fef3ae608c3e347214ae60

1 Input
2 Outputs
  • 761316dafd6535bc9ae7d4e7ec8b1d854a73a91e23fef3ae608c3e347214ae60:0
  • value  2695095
    address  1HGZErroM5RfCzkXHuN8voxKbpGCVfP6rC
  • 761316dafd6535bc9ae7d4e7ec8b1d854a73a91e23fef3ae608c3e347214ae60:1
  • value  42918395
    address  17ppKL1FYSYUCiMZKqoQHcU5QscdACf9tE